In ‘Hit & Run’ cases, accident victims are eligible for compensation through a Special Fund constituted in terms of Section 163 of the Motor Vehicles Act, 1988 called ‘Solatium Fund’. The amount of Compensation is `25,000/- in the event of death and `12,500/- for grievous injuries. A portion of the Gross Written Premium is contributed towards this Fund every year by both Public and Private Insurers. However, in case the vehicle is without insurance, the victim/dependents has the right to claim compensation from the owner/driver under Motor Vehicles Act, 1988.

The Sundar Committee appointed by Ministry of Road Transport & Highways (MoRTH) has recommended that the Certificate of Insurance should be co-terminus with the validity of Certificate of Registration of the motor vehicle. 

The MoRTH has informed that there is no proposal to levy one-time insurance premium from new vehicles to compensate road accident victims.
